VP Inspects Gomoa Free Zones Site, Paving Way for Job Creation

 

Ghana’s Vice President, Professor Naana Jane Opoku-Agyemang, has inspected the proposed site for the Gomoa Central Free Zones Industrial Park, a key project under the 24-Hour Economy initiative. The visit underscores the government’s commitment to unlocking investment opportunities and creating thousands of jobs for Ghanaians.

 

According to Joy News, the Vice President’s visit aimed to assess the site’s potential and drive progress on the project. The Gomoa Central Free Zones Industrial Park is expected to attract significant investment, boost economic growth, and provide employment opportunities.

 

The 24-Hour Economy initiative seeks to transform Ghana’s economy by promoting industrialization and creating sustainable jobs. The project aligns with the government’s vision to make Ghana a major player in Africa’s industrial sector.

 

The Vice President’s inspection tour highlights the government’s focus on implementing projects that drive economic growth and improve livelihoods. The Gomoa Central Free Zones Industrial Park is poised to contribute significantly to Ghana’s development.

 

The project is expected to have a positive impact on the local community, with many Ghanaians set to benefit from job opportunities. The government’s efforts aim to stimulate economic activity and promote sustainable development.

 

The initiative has sparked interest among investors and stakeholders, eager to explore opportunities in Ghana’s growing economy.
